Anybody own one. Was fishing the broom yesterdsay on the boat in a 30mph northerly wind, so cold it would have cut you in half, my sierra wading jacket is bombproof but its to short to cover the lower back. I noticed it in the winter aswell when grayling fishng my lower back gets cold.

Been looking at the prologic 3/4 length camo jackets, reviews on the read great.Juat wondered if anyone has any experiance with them?
